| Theirs is, at heart, a love story: Andrew and Jeremy met and fell in love, despite a 20 year age gap and stark social differences. Five years later, in May 2004, they got married. Andrew is a retired bus driver from South London, handsome in that rough and roguish way. Jeremy is an English professor - cute, fussy, vivacious and clearly from a patrician world. Both men experienced painful early struggles with their sexuality. Jeremy had a failed marriage to a woman, followed by a misguided attempt to 'cure' himself. Andy cruised public washrooms and indulged with much promiscuity - gay bars, drug addiction, crime, prison and rehabilitation. When Andrew & Jeremy Got Married is a real feel good movie. This warm, life-affirming documentary follows Andrew & Jeremy between their homes in London and their exploits in Palm Springs and Hollywood, offering a fascinating insight into these likeable, complex and sensitive men.
